All these manipulations must be done under the supervision of professional doctors. Modern childhood vaccines are divided into two groups: "live" and "non-living". "Live" vaccines force the body to get sick in a mild form, after which immunity is developed in almost 100% of cases. The most common of the "living": from tuberculosis, polio, measles, rubella and mumps. "Inanimate" vaccines form immunity without disease, but not as strong. These vaccines contain pieces of DNA, fragments of viruses and bacteria, against which you need to train your immunity. These are usually vaccines for hepatitis B, tetanus, diphtheria, or common flu,
- said the singer.
“In Russia, healthy children under 18 are vaccinated against 16 serious diseases according to the national vaccination calendar. Separately, get vaccinated against seasonal flu before traveling to disadvantaged areas. Vaccinations may vary slightly in individual regions or risk groups, but the base is the same everywhere. Please note: in other countries, the vaccination schedule may differ from ours. A child can be vaccinated only after the parents have signed a document called "informed voluntary consent to medical intervention." You need to make it out again for each injection,”said the star mom.
Parents need to prepare for the vaccine in advance. Do not introduce new foods into the diet 5 days before and for 5 days after, so as not to cause an allergic reaction. On the day of vaccination, the child must be healthy, without fever, runny nose, and cough. Some vaccines - especially live vaccines - can cause mild discomfort for 1-3 days, so after vaccination, the doctor may prescribe an antipyretic agent for the child. Do not be afraid of temporary seals at the injection site,
- wrote the celebrity.
